Nuclear update: River Bend 1, Calvert Cliffs 2 ramp production

Total U.S. nuclear plant availability took another step forward early Aug. 3 to 97.83%, up from 97.17% on Aug. 2 and still holding above the 95.93% reported on the same day last year.

Helping to support U.S. output was a production rebound at two power plants. Entergy Corp.'s River Bend 1 in Louisiana was pegged at 89% early Aug. 3, up from 66% the day prior, and Unit 2 of the Calvert Cliffs plant in Maryland, which is owned by Exelon Corp. and EDF Group, saw production increase from 65% on Aug. 2 to 100% early Aug. 3.
